Why do petals of a flower wither after fertilization has occurred?

They wither as their function is complete (attracting pollinators), they wither and detach from the plant so that they don't consume any more of the plants resources

Why do flower petals wither after fertilization occurs?

The sole purpose of the flower is to attract a pollinator. Once the flower has done it's job it is superfluous so is discarded to save energy.
